Cross Training - A Great Way To Get Fit

The benefits of getting fit are verified and is something we all are aware that we have to do. There are a lot of diseases associated with an unhealthy way of life and yet many of us find it tough to make the effort to exercise. In your own situation, it is possible that you have just not experienced any exercises that have been pleasant for you. The many exercise routines available in cross training could be the best way to figure out these problems. Today, we are going to look at the reasons you may want to do cross training to get healthier and what the advantages are.

In doing any kind of exercise, one of the main obstacles to overcome is to stay motivated since there is a point when you can start to get bored with your usual workout. Every year, there is an increase in gym memberships as people have that initial urge to modify the way they look and feel. The problem is that boredom starts to cut in once that first rush of excitement has gone and it is harder then to get yourself into the gym. This is where cross training can help since you will vary the form of exercise you do and where you actually do it.

Your physical condition can benefit as a whole with cross training because of the variety of exercises you can engage in. There are cardiovascular workouts that are great for your heart and lungs as well as assisting with any weight loss goals. This form of exercise includes running and swimming for instance, and numerous people will mix these as well when they cross train. As no gym equipment is necessary for this type of exercise it is not hard to do and it has the added advantage of making you livelier. You may discover that if you are presently unfit or are inexperienced that you want to build up slowly by merely walking more initially.

Working out to gain muscle and become generally stronger is undertaken by way of separate workouts to your cardio training. This can be especially great as we get older because some forms of resistance training have been shown to reverse the effects of aging which many of us believe are inescapable. The sort of equipment for this type of exercise is easy to find if you have a gym membership. Lifting weights or using a kettlebell is an alternative option particularly if you want to exercise at home. Building your body in this manner can do wonders for your self-esteem which is one reason to include it in your fitness routine.

No area of your body will become too overworked because cross training makes use of various exercises. A totally healthy lifestyle is attainable if you can combine all of this training with improvements in what you eat.
